"The NGO World" team visited flood affected areas of district Multan and Jhang to assess the losses, damages and destruction. During the visit and talking with flood victims we observed crops destruction, damages of homes, livelihood resources, health issues, food and WASH problems.(22-23 August 2013).

Countrywide heavy monsoon rains have triggered flash floodsand caused damages across Pakistan. The rains have alsocaused extensive loss of crops, property and livelihoods, andcaused damages to infrastructure. According to the NationalDisaster Management Authority (NDMA) rains have claimed 84lives, displaced 81,674 people, affected 135,076 acres of crops,and damaged or destroyed 4,315 houses.
